CourseDetails

Global Energy Landscape: Understanding the current global energy landscape, including primary energy sources, consumption patterns, and regional disparities.
Energy Infrastructure: Exploring various energy infrastructure systems, such as power plants, transmission lines, and storage facilities, and their role in energy supply chains.
Partnership Models: Examining different types of public-private partnerships, international alliances, and collaborative frameworks in the energy sector.
Policy and Regulation: Investigating the impact of national and international policies, regulations, and agreements on energy infrastructure partnerships.
Financing Energy Infrastructure: Delving into the financial aspects of energy infrastructure projects, including funding mechanisms, risk management, and investment strategies.
Technological Innovations: Highlighting emerging technologies and innovations that are shaping the future of energy infrastructure partnerships.
Sustainability and Environmental Considerations: Evaluating the environmental impacts of energy infrastructure projects and the role of partnerships in promoting sustainable energy solutions.
Stakeholder Engagement: Discussing the importance of engaging various stakeholders, including local communities, governments, and private sector entities, in energy infrastructure partnerships.
Case Studies: Analyzing real-world examples of successful energy infrastructure partnerships and the key factors contributing to their success.
